Study and Application of Fluid Inclusion in Petroleum Exploration in Weizhou Formation in Weixinan Depression of Beibuwan Basin

  • Weixinan depression is a complex faulted depression with rich hydrocarbon, and a series of fault-zones have been developed in this depression. Weizhou formation is mainly small faulted oil reservoirs, and the structure is very complex. Therefore, it is very difficult to confirm petroleum entrapment. In Well WZ11-7N-3, no oil and gas shows were found in Weizhou formation. In sidewell WZ11-7N-3Sa, 68 m oil spots and 62.1 m oil layer were found. It has been confirmed through analysis on fluid inclusion of cuttings from well WZ11-7N-3 that in sand sets corresponding to the oil layers in WZ11-7N-3Sa, the content of hydrocarbon fluid inclusion is much higher than that in oil layers, over 30%. In sand sets corresponding to the water layers in WZ11-7N-3Sa, water layers and salty fluid inclusion is much higher in water layers than oil layers, over 80%. It has been proved through exploration practice that oil reservoirs formed at the structural high place. Reexamining old wells by analyzing fluid inclusion can ascertain analogous faulted traps and find if hydrocarbon accumulation at the structural high place. In addition, the reserves can be increased, and the success rate of exploration can be improved. The study results can be used to guide exploration evaluation, and the study thinking is worth promoting.
